A Guide to Interstitial Ads

Interstitial advertising is a popular type of online marketing that displays in a full-screen popup when a user finishes a specific action, like ending a level in a game or watching an article. These ads are often scheduled to display at key moments, maximizing their effectiveness.

  • In contrast to traditional banner ads, interstitials take over the entire screen, demanding user attention. This can make them more successful at driving conversions or promoting a product or service.
  • However, interstitials can be annoying if not placed carefully. They can irritate users if they show too frequently or at unsuitable times.

To ensure success with interstitial advertising, advertisers should emphasize on designing high-quality ads that are appropriate to the user's context and optimize their frequency and timing for a optimal user experience.

What Are Interstitial Ads?

Mobile app advertising can feel overwhelming, with so many styles vying for your attention. Among the most common is the interstitial ad, a full-screen advertisement that pops up when you're not actively using an app. These ads are typically shown between levels in games or during certain transitions within an app. While they can be intrusive, interstitial ads can also be effective for engaging a large audience and generating revenue for app developers.

  • Benefits of Interstitial Ads:
  • Revenue generation: They can provide a significant source of income for app developers.

  • High visibility: Interstitial ads are hard to miss, ensuring your message is seen.
  • Specific demographic: They can be shown strategically within apps to reach a specific target audience.

Although their benefits, interstitial ads can also be seen as negative for being too disruptive to the user experience. The key is to use them sparingly and intelligently so they don't negatively impact user engagement.

Intersitial Ad Formats: Kinds and Tactics

Interstitials ads are full-screen promotions that appear when users switch between screens of an app or website. These ads can be highly profitable for increasing revenue, but they must be implemented carefully to avoid irritating users. There are several frequently used interstitial ad formats, including video ads, image ads, and rich media ads. Each format has its own interstitial ad sample strengths and weaknesses. When choosing an interstitial ad format, it's important to think about the target audience, the type of content being served, and the overall purpose of the campaign.

  • Several best practices for interstitial ad usage include: keeping ads brief and to the point, giving clear prompts, and ensuring that ads are applicable to the user's context. It's also important to test different ad formats and placements to find what works best for your platform.
